Real-World Testing: Putting Easton Diamond HD Vanes 1003278 to the Test

First Use Experience

I tested the Easton Diamond HD Vanes 1003278 at my local outdoor archery range, a facility known for its challenging wind conditions. I shot arrows fletched with these vanes alongside arrows fletched with my standard vanes to directly compare performance. The weather was slightly breezy, providing a good test of their stability.

The difference was immediately noticeable. Arrows fletched with the Diamond HD Vanes grouped tighter, especially at 40 and 50 yards. The vanes seemed to cut through the wind more effectively, maintaining a straighter trajectory.

There was a slight learning curve in the fletching process; the stiffer material required a bit more care to ensure a secure bond to the arrow shaft. I experienced no major issues, but first-time fletchers should take their time and ensure proper adhesion. I was impressed and excited to see the improvements in my groups.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several weeks of regular use, the Easton Diamond HD Vanes 1003278 have held up remarkably well. There are no signs of tearing or significant wear, even after repeated impacts with the target. The material remains stiff and retains its shape.

The vanes have proven durable even after accidental impacts on branches and other obstructions during simulated hunting scenarios. Maintenance is simple; I just wipe them down with a damp cloth to remove any dirt or debris. They outperform my previous vanes in terms of durability and resistance to deformation.

Compared to my previous experiences with softer vanes that would often warp or tear, the Easton Diamond HD Vanes have been a significant upgrade. Their consistent performance and durability have made them a reliable addition to my archery setup, bolstering my confidence in both target practice and hunting scenarios.

Breaking Down the Features of Easton Diamond HD Vanes 1003278

Specifications

The Easton Diamond HD Vanes 1003278 are specifically engineered with profiles designed for enhanced aerodynamics and superior arrow control. They are currently available in green, catering to archers who prefer a highly visible vane. The manufacturer is, of course, Easton, a trusted name in archery components.

The ultra-stiff and durable material is paramount. This rigidity translates directly to more consistent arrow flight, especially crucial when using broadheads. The color green provides good visibility in various lighting conditions.

Performance & Functionality

The Easton Diamond HD Vanes 1003278 excel at stabilizing arrows, particularly with fixed-blade and expandable broadheads. Their design minimizes drag and maximizes steering, resulting in improved accuracy and tighter groupings. The performance exceeds expectations, especially in windy conditions.

A notable strength is their ability to maintain stability at longer distances, while a minor weakness might be the slightly more demanding fletching process due to the stiffer material. They significantly meet expectations, providing a noticeable improvement in arrow flight and accuracy.

Design & Ergonomics

The Easton Diamond HD Vanes are built with a clean, low-profile design, contributing to reduced drag and improved aerodynamics. The build quality is excellent. The material feels robust and resistant to deformation.

There is a slight learning curve in the fletching process due to the material’s rigidity. However, once properly installed, the vanes require no further adjustments and offer consistent performance. The design prioritizes function over aesthetics, emphasizing aerodynamic efficiency and arrow stability.

Durability & Maintenance

The Easton Diamond HD Vanes 1003278 are built to last, thanks to their ultra-stiff and durable material. They resist tearing, warping, and deformation, even after repeated use and impact. With proper care, these vanes should provide consistent performance for an extended period.

Maintenance is minimal; simply wipe them clean with a damp cloth as needed. The robust construction makes them highly resistant to damage, ensuring a long lifespan. The ease of maintenance and exceptional durability make them a practical and reliable choice for archers of all levels.
